Why the "Occasional" Vibe?

So, why the cautionary tale? Well, our eyes are pretty amazing, and they have their own natural processes. Constantly telling those little blood vessels to chill out might, theoretically, mess with how they function over time.

It's like constantly telling your dog to sit. Eventually, they might get a little confused about when they're supposed to be on their feet! Okay, maybe not that dramatic. But you get the idea.

There's also the risk of rebound redness. Ever used a nasal decongestant spray too much? You know that feeling? Your nose gets more stuffy when you stop. Some people experience something similar with eye drops that constrict blood vessels. Your eyes might look redder than before once the Lumify wears off.

And who needs more redness when we're trying to avoid it in the first place? It's a bit of a Catch-22, isn't it? Like ordering a salad and then immediately wanting fries.

What If I Really Want Daily Sparkle?

If you're constantly battling red eyes, and it's not just an occasional thing, Lumify might not be your ultimate solution. You might be dealing with something else.

Think allergies. Dryness. Or maybe you're just staring at screens for too long. Your phone is probably plotting world domination through your eyeballs right now. It’s a conspiracy!

In those cases, a doctor is your best bet. They can help you figure out the real reason your eyes are feeling less-than-sparkly. They might suggest different types of eye drops, like artificial tears for dryness, or treatments for allergies.

These other drops are usually designed for regular use and are all about supporting your eye health, not just giving them a temporary "glam look." They're the practical, everyday heroes of the eye drop world.
